Waf, voorheen bekend as BKsys, is 'n compltely gratis en open source opdrag-lyn sagteware, 'n raamwerk geïmplementeer in Python en ontwerp van die verreken gebruikers toelaat om moeiteloos instel, stel en installeer aansoeke onder 'n GNU / Linux-bedryfstelsel .Inspired deur die SCons bou systemThe sagteware is geïnspireer deur SCons en dit vervang die hele GNU autotool ketting, wat insluit die auto, aclocal, autoconf, autoheader, maak en libtool gereedskap. Dit bevat verskeie voorbeelde, insluitend KDE, OCaml en Qt monster applications.Features op 'n glanceThe sagteware het verskeie funksies, waaronder kan ons ondersteuning vir objektiewe-caml noem, ondersteuning vir GNOME aansoeke, vinnig weer deur vir verdere bou, is gekleurde kern-agtige uitset , objek-georiënteerde teiken verklaring, en outomatiese bou orde.
In Benewens, dit kom met 'n outomatiese afhanklikhede funksies, prestasie verbeterings, ondersteuning vir verskeie IDE (Integrated Development Environment) sagteware, soos Eclipse, Xcode en Visual Studio, en 'n groot Python verenigbaarheid (Pypy, Jython 2.5, cPython 2,5-3,4 en IronPython) .Getting begin met WafFrom tyd tot tyd, sal jy 'n aansoek wat vereis dat die Waf bou stelsel vir die samestelling doeleindes vind. So die installering van die Waf program in jou GNU / Linux-bedryfstelsel is nie 'n slegte idee nie. Om te begin, die aflaai van die nuutste vrystelling van Softoware en stoor dit op jou huis gids.
Ontpak die argief met 'n argief bestuurder nut, maak 'n Terminal app, skuif na die plek waar jy & rsquo; ve onttrek die argief lêer (bv cd /home/softoware/waf-1.8.5) en voer die & nav; ./ instel & rsquo; beveel die program, wat kan direk van die bron rig gebruik word om te instel.
Voer die & nav; ./ WAF help uit te voer & rsquo; beveel beskikbaar command-line opsies en die gebruik boodskap te sien. Daar is talle command-line opsies, georganiseer in twee hoof kategorieë:. Vernaamste opdragte en opsies (konfigurasie-opsies, bou en installasie opsies, stap opsies, installasie en verwydering opsies, Python opsies)
Wat is 'n nuwe in hierdie release:.
- 'n nuwe reël-gebaseerde stelsel is bygevoeg vir teikens verklaar in 'n makefile-agtige stelsel
- 'n paar bugs is vasgestel die samestelling meer stelsels (OS X en Cygwin) toe te laat.
- New voorbeelde is bygevoeg om te wys hoe gcc te gebruik vir die wen afhanklikhede (die vervanging van die Waf voorverwerker) of samestellers te gebruik verskeie lêers gelyktydig (saamgebinde bou) saam te stel.
Vereistes :
- Python
Kommentaar nie gevind